Add support for SMBUS_READ_BLOCK_DATA to the i2c-mpc bus driver.
Required to support the PMBus zl6100 driver with i2c-mpc.

diff --git a/drivers/i2c/busses/i2c-mpc.c b/drivers/i2c/busses/i2c-mpc.c
index 107397a..77aade7 100644
--- a/drivers/i2c/busses/i2c-mpc.c
+++ b/drivers/i2c/busses/i2c-mpc.c
@@ -454,7 +454,7 @@ static int mpc_write(struct mpc_i2c *i2c, int target,
 }
 
 static int mpc_read(struct mpc_i2c *i2c, int target,
-                   u8 *data, int length, int restart)
+                   u8 *data, int length, int restart, bool block)
 {
        unsigned timeout = i2c->adap.timeout;
        int i, result;
@@ -470,7 +470,7 @@ static int mpc_read(struct mpc_i2c *i2c, int target,
                return result;
 
        if (length) {
-               if (length == 1)
+               if (length == 1 && !block)
                        writeccr(i2c, CCR_MIEN | CCR_MEN | CCR_MSTA | CCR_TXAK);
                else
                        writeccr(i2c, CCR_MIEN | CCR_MEN | CCR_MSTA);
@@ -479,17 +479,28 @@ static int mpc_read(struct mpc_i2c *i2c, int target,
        }
 
        for (i = 0; i < length; i++) {
+               u8 byte;
+
                result = i2c_wait(i2c, timeout, 0);
                if (result < 0)
                        return result;
 
+               byte = readb(i2c->base + MPC_I2C_DR);
+               /*
+                * Adjust length if first received byte is length
+                */
+               if (i == 0 && block) {
+                       if (byte == 0 || byte > I2C_SMBUS_BLOCK_MAX)
+                               return -EPROTO;
+                       length += byte;
+               }
+               data[i] = byte;
                /* Generate txack on next to last byte */
                if (i == length - 2)
                        writeccr(i2c, CCR_MIEN | CCR_MEN | CCR_MSTA | CCR_TXAK);
                /* Do not generate stop on last byte */
                if (i == length - 1)
                        writeccr(i2c, CCR_MIEN | CCR_MEN | CCR_MSTA | CCR_MTX);
-               data[i] = readb(i2c->base + MPC_I2C_DR);
        }
 
        return length;
@@ -532,12 +543,17 @@ static int mpc_xfer(struct i2c_adapter *adap, struct 
i2c_msg *msgs, int num)
                        "Doing %s %d bytes to 0x%02x - %d of %d messages\n",
                        pmsg->flags & I2C_M_RD ? "read" : "write",
                        pmsg->len, pmsg->addr, i + 1, num);
-               if (pmsg->flags & I2C_M_RD)
-                       ret =
-                           mpc_read(i2c, pmsg->addr, pmsg->buf, pmsg->len, i);
-               else
+               if (pmsg->flags & I2C_M_RD) {
+                       bool block = pmsg->flags & I2C_M_RECV_LEN;
+
+                       ret = mpc_read(i2c, pmsg->addr, pmsg->buf, pmsg->len, i,
+                                      block);
+                       if (block && ret > 0)
+                               pmsg->len = ret;
+               } else {
                        ret =
                            mpc_write(i2c, pmsg->addr, pmsg->buf, pmsg->len, i);
+               }
        }
        mpc_i2c_stop(i2c);
        return (ret < 0) ? ret : num;
@@ -545,7 +561,8 @@ static int mpc_xfer(struct i2c_adapter *adap, struct 
i2c_msg *msgs, int num)
 
 static u32 mpc_functionality(struct i2c_adapter *adap)
 {
-       return I2C_FUNC_I2C | I2C_FUNC_SMBUS_EMUL;
+       return I2C_FUNC_I2C | I2C_FUNC_SMBUS_EMUL
+         | I2C_FUNC_SMBUS_READ_BLOCK_DATA;
 }
 
 static const struct i2c_algorithm mpc_algo = {
